Windows 7 Beta download – Update on meeting the demand

Last week I told you about the availability of the Windows 7 Beta download in my, “Windows 7 Beta now available for download from Microsoft – Here’s how to get it!,” post just after Midnight PST on Thursday. Throughout the day Thursday and then Friday and so on, the excitement and interest in accessing the download sites in order to download the beta has been at very high levels.

Unfortunately, due to an enormous surge in demand, the download experience on Friday was not ideal, so we listened to your input and feedback and took the necessary steps to ensure a good experience. We have clearly heard that many of you want to check out the Windows 7 Beta and, as a result, we have decided remove the initial 2.5 million limit on the public beta for the next two weeks (thru January 24th). During that time you will have access to the beta even if the download number exceeds the 2.5 million unit limit.
